Coreworx-Logo-Positive

Interface Connect

Interface management software that
keeps delivery teams aligned

Interface Management Software

     

     

    Proarc-Logo-Positive

    Document Control

    Engineering document management
    system (EDMS) and document control software

    Document Management Software

     

       

       

      mpower-Logo-Positive

      Project Controls

      Project control and cost management software that provides complete control of project costs and drives better performance  

      Project Controls & Cost Management Software

       

         

         

        ProPeople-Logo-Positive

        Crew Management 

        Crew management software that helps organizations ensure crews are scheduled efficiently based on skills, competencies, and availability.

        Crew Management Software

         

          Background Image
          Blog

          Top 7 Features to Look For in Project Controls Software

          All projects can benefit from robust scheduling, cost management, and risk management, however the specific features you need can vary dramatically depending on the industry you're in and the type of project you're managing. In this post, I'll be highlighting the top seven features to look for in project controls software and how they support different project environments, plus how Mpower Project Controls and Cost Management Software helps teams stay in control from inception to closeout.  

           

          Contents

           

          What are Project Controls?

          Project controls refer to the discipline within project management used to plan, manage, and monitor the schedule, performance, and cost of a project. Project controls help ensure that your project is delivered on time, within budget, and to quality standards. In industries with capital projects like oil & gas and infrastructure, project controls are especially critical due to the scale, complexity, and risk involved in these projects. 


           

          What is Project Controls Software?

          Project controls software provides digital tools and processes used to track, manage, and optimize the performance of a project, particularly in terms of cost, schedule, scope, and risk. At a high level, good project controls software allows teams to track project progress against planned estimates, identify deviations and implement corrective action, forecast outcomes based on current performance, and communicate insights to stakeholders. 


           

          Top 7 Features of Project Controls Software

          When deciding which project controls software is right for your major capital project, it's vital to look for features that go beyond basic functionality and can be tailored to your specific needs. Below, I've outlined the seven key features of any project controls software, as well as which industries and project types can benefit from them the most:

           

          1. Integrated Modules

          Good project controls software for complex capital projects and operations will offer a suite of modules that are interconnected with one another, like cost control, estimating, commercial management, productivity management, and more. For example, changes made in the productivity module can automatically reflect in forecast reports and schedule scenarios. Integration provides a more comprehensive project overview, ensuring data flows seamlessly between functions, reducing silos and duplication. 

           

          2. Multi-Dimensional Financial Structuring 

          Effective project controls software should support a three-tier financial module:

          • Quantity: Such as work hours
          • Cost: The internal expenses to the company
          • Price: Revenue charged to project client

          Unlike many software applications that combine quantity with a single financial metric (Qty+ single), Mpower distinctly tracks Quantity, Cost, and Price (Qty + Cost + Price), which is especially beneficial for contractors managing client billing.

           

          3. Schedule and Cost Integration

          Linking schedule data directly with cost data allows your team to align timeline and budget performance in a single view, which is essential for accurate forecasting and proactive project management.

          Mpower's activity-based Gantt schedule view is integrated with cost budgets, giving users both a visual timeline and a financial overview. This helps teams track progress and cost simultaneously, identify schedule delays or budget overruns early, and process payments faster. 

           

          4. Automatic Phasing of Budgets

          Smart project controls software should support automatic distribution (phasing) of budgets and forecasts across the project lifecycle, minimising the need for manual effort and reducing human error. 

          In Mpower, this functionality eliminates the manual work required in platforms like Oracle Unifier. With Mpower supplying the data, teams can model phasing rules based on planned start dates, durations, or custom distributions, with outputs feeding into cash flow forecasts and performance dashboards. 

           

          5. Hierarchical Rate Matching for Timesheets

          Rather than applying a single static rate, systems should support conditional rates for timesheet pricing that reflect dynamic pricing based on role, location, contract, or date.

          Timesheet entries in Mpower are priced using a rule-based hierarchy. It automatically applies the most appropriate rate by testing multiple conditions until a match is found, ensuring accuracy and auditability. 

           

          6. Built-in Scheduling Tool with Risk Simulation

          Having an integrated scheduling tool in your project controls software eliminates the need for third-party licenses; bonus points if it supports risk analysis techniques. 

          The companion Gantt tool in Mpower includes full scheduling capabilities and supports risk-based Monte Carlo simulation, which uses random sampling to model and predict a range of possible outcomes in a project schedule. This allows users to model optimistic, pessimistic, and most likely durations for improved forecast reliability, without needing to license Primavera. 

           

          7. Integrated Management of Change

          Worthwhile project controls software must facilitate structured change management, enabling users to document, assess, approve, and implement changes systematically while maintaining traceability. 

          Mpower's Variations and Change Orders features allow review and approval of changes to scope and budget to be easily tracked and reported via original, current approved, value of work done, and forecast figures. 

           

          Additional Project Controls Software Features

          Beyond the core seven features outlined above, there are several additional key features offered by Mpower that can elevate your toolset further:

          • Productivity tracking: Mpower offers granular visibility into labour hours, cost and revenue profiles, and progress tracking (by period and cumulative).
          • Procurement management: Mpower enables teams to manage the entire process from purchase requisitions through supplier quotes, purchase orders, goods receipts, and purchase invoices.
          • Billing cycle & types: Whether your project requires a top-down strategic budget or a bottom-up detailed estimate, Mpower offers the flexibility to define billing types.

           

          Summary: Choosing the Right Project Controls Software

          When delivering large-scale capital projects, the right project controls software features help you maintain control, improve collaboration, and drive results. Applications like Mpower Project Controls and Cost Management Software bring these modules together in one cohesive package, which is designed to adapt to your project's specific needs across every phase.

          Download the Mpower brochure to learn how Mpower helps engineering, procurement, and construction teams streamline planning, control costs, and manage change more effectively. 

           

          Project Controls FAQs

           

          1. What industries benefit most from project controls systems?

          Project controls systems are essential in industries with high complexity, cost, and risk, namely energy and offshore engineering. Project controls software helps teams manage large volumes of data, track progress across multiple phases, and maintain tight control over budget and schedule. 

          2. How does Mpower differ from other project controls software?

          Mpower is an integrated project controls environment with features like multi-dimensional financial tracking (Qty + Cost + Price), built-in Gantt scheduling with risk simulation, and automated phasing. Unlike many systems, its modules are designed to work together seamlessly, reducing manual effort and improving data accuracy. 

          Do I need Primavera or other scheduling software if I use Mpower?

          No, Mpower includes its own companion Gantt tool, which provides full scheduling capabilities and supports Monte Carlo risk simulation. This means users can plan, forecast, and simulate schedules without needing third-party tools like Primavera. 


          Ready to make reliable information the center
          of your projects and operations to minimize
          risk and deliver quality results every time?
          Speak to one of our experts to choose the solution that will help you
          achieve your business goals
          Request a Demo